HOW TO GET AROUND AND GET READY FOR 2010
The Vancouver 2010 Olympic and Paralympic
Winter Games are fast approaching. With this history-making event comes
changes to business patterns and traffic patterns. Establishing a
‘business as unusual’ mindset is key to your organization’s success!
As a business leader, you can help keep your
workplace running smoothly during the Games. Whether its supporting
your employees to make smart commuting choices or adjusting your
operating hours during the Games, there are numerous components to
consider to build a successful Games Plan for 2010.
You are invited to hear from representatives
from VANOC, the City of Vancouver and TransLink about how you can build
a Games Plan to ensure your business and employees are prepared for
2010 – and beyond.
